				<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Mahalia and Rico Nasty took to their respective social media accounts to announce the release of their upcoming single<em> &#8216;Jealous&#8217;</em> which is set to hit the streaming platforms this Wednesday, the 17th of February.</p>

<p>The single <em>&#8216;Jealous&#8217;</em> will mark the first release from Mahalia, and the second from Rico. Both Mahalia and Rico released albums in 2020: Mahalia&#8217;s three-track EP titled<em> &#8216;Isolation Tapes&#8217;</em> which won Mahalia the award for Best Female Act and Best R&amp;B/Soul Act at the 2020 MOBO Awards, and Rico&#8217;s debut album titled<em> &#8216;Nightmare Vacation&#8217;.</em></p>
<p>NME reviewed <em>&#8216;Nightmare Vacation&#8217; </em>and said that it was a solid four-star record, <a href="https://www.nme.com/reviews/rico-nasty-nightmare-vacation-review-2831034">stating</a>, <em>“the frenetic Maryland artist will not be restrained by any boundaries – genre, social or otherwise – as this thrilling, wildly charged, star-stuffed debut proves. While Nasty’s catalogue has found her focused on pushing to the extremities of self-expression – baking rock, screamo and punk directly into her rap with reckless abandon – with this record she flexes her chops as an artist with mainstream appeal.” &#8216;Nightmare Vacation&#8217;</em> also featured on NME&#8217;s best 50 albums of 2020.</p>

				<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Bree Runway announced today that she will be releasing her new mixtape <em>2000AND4EVA</em> next Friday, November 6th. The singer/rapper revealed the entire track-list simultaneously, which will consist of 9 songs and 4 features. The list includes her singles <em>Apeshit, Damn Daniel, Gucci and Little Nokia</em>, all of which were released as singles this year.</p>
<p>Track 4 features Yung Baby Tate on the track <em>Damn Daniel</em>, Track 6 Features Maliibu Miitch on<em> Gucci</em> and a bonus remix of <em>Little Nokia</em> will have the highly anticipated Rico Nasty feature on track 9. Track 3 however,<em> ATM</em>, has not yet announced the special collaborator but Runway has confirmed the appearance from a surprise feature.</p>
<p>Born and bred in Hackney, London, this singer/songwriter rapper signed with Virgin EMI Records in 2018. Runway then released her first EP,<em> Be Runway </em>in 2019. The single <em>2ON</em> off that EP became a hit, even being featured in Paper Magazines Top 50 Songs of 2019.</p>

<p>Runway continued her rise in the industry with success in 2020 with the released of the single Damn Daniel featuring Yung Baby Tate which was dropped with the now famous quarantine-edition music video on April 30th. Annie Mac&#8217;s Future Sounds on BBC Radio 1 named Damn Daniel the &#8216;Hottest Record in the World&#8217;.</p>
<p>Her many released singles and one EP consist of music that span genres. Runway merges hip-hop and pop in a fresh way and though she is known for her london-rap sound, she is a powerful singer in her own right.</p>
<p>Runway contributes to the songwriting process as well, being credited as co-writer on many of her hit songs. Her lyricism is skilled and clear, fans can experience her creative expertise especially in track 8, <em>No Sir</em>, which features Runway freestyling, otherwise known as rapping verse on the spot.</p>

				<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Electronic duo 100 gecs has just released a new remix of &#8220;<a href="https://youtu.be/Xgbhlwtt1VA">ringtone</a>&#8221; off their debut album <em>1000 gecs</em>. The remix includes guest appearances from weird pop forces with the likes of Charli XCX, Rico Nasty, and Kero Kero Bonito. The duo also dropped the visualizer of the remixed track, which can be seen and listened below.</p>

<p>Formed in 2015, 100 gecs is an electronic duo from America, consisting of Dylan Brady and Laura Les. The duo has risen to fame in the electronic music scene with many cult-like followers. Their music can be described as abrasive, maximalist pop music that could be off-putting for some listeners, but with their eccentric craft that blends wide-ranging genres from pop punk, dubstep, hip-hop, ska, trance, to metal makes the duo become highly popular amongst the indie listeners.</p>
<p>In May 2019, the weird duo released their debut album <em>1000 gecs</em>. The record contains ten tracks with well-known tracks like &#8220;<a href="https://youtu.be/z97qLNXeAMQ">money machine</a>&#8221; and &#8220;<a href="https://youtu.be/GYD11HwSyUI">800db cloud</a>&#8220;. It also receives critical acclaim from numerous music critics—such as <em>Pitchfork</em>, <em>Rolling</em> <em>Stones</em>, <em>Stereogum</em>, and <em>The New York Times—</em>that put the album on their &#8216;Best Of&#8217; list of 2019.</p>
<p>This year, Brady and Les are set to drop a remixed album of their debut LP named <i>1000 gecs &amp; The Tree of Clues</i>. The album was initially teased with two remixes of their own songs by <a href="https://youtu.be/nllG9mkrCpc">A. G. Cook</a> and <a href="https://youtu.be/M28vwlBeCOs">Injury Reserve</a>. Following these two remixes, they have released a brand new remixed track of &#8220;ringtone&#8221;. The remix version is a collaboration with British PC music queen Charli XCX, American rapper Rico Nasty, and British indie band Kero Kero Bonito&#8217;s Sarah Bonito, resulting in an extreme fun track filled with all-star weirdos in pop music.</p>
<p>For 100 gecs and Charli XCX, the remix rendition of &#8220;ringtone&#8221; is not the first time they work together. Dylan Brady is listed as one of the producers of &#8220;Click&#8221;, the track off Charli XCX&#8217;s eponymous third studio album.</p>
